UP Police Demotes Deputy Superintendent to Constable After Hotel Incident

Lucknow: The Uttar Pradesh Police has demoted Deputy Superintendent Kripa Shankar Kannaujiya to the rank of constable, three years after he was caught in a compromising situation with a female constable at a hotel.

Kripa Shankar Kanaujia, who previously held the position of Circle Officer (CO) Bighapur in Unnao, has now been reassigned to the 26th Provincial Armed Constabulary (PAC) battalion in Gorakhpur. His troubles began in July 2021 when he went missing after taking leave. Kanaujia had requested leave for family reasons but instead checked into a hotel in Kanpur with a female constable. He turned off both his private and official mobile phones, which aroused suspicion.

Worried about his sudden disappearance, Kanaujia’s wife contacted the SP Unnao for help. The situation escalated when a surveillance team discovered that his mobile network had gone silent after he reached the Kanpur hotel. Unnao Police quickly located the hotel and found Kanaujia and the female constable together. CCTV footage captured their entry, providing key evidence for the investigation.

Following the incident, a report was submitted to the government. After a thorough review, the government recommended demoting Kripa Shankar Kanaujia to the rank of constable. ADG Administration promptly issued an order to implement this decision, marking the downfall of the once-prominent officer.
